 1-2                              SENATE RESOLUTION

 1-3           WHEREAS, The Senate of the State of Texas takes pride

 1-4     in recognizing Lieutenant Governor Bob Bullock, President of the

 1-5     Senate, who was recently selected as the 1997 Border Texan of

 1-6     the Year; and

 1-7           WHEREAS, Initiated by the Hidalgo Chamber of Commerce in 1989,

 1-8     the Border Texan of the Year award pays tribute to an individual

 1-9     who has made outstanding contributions to the betterment of the

1-10     Rio Grande Valley and South Texas; and

1-18           WHEREAS, A renowned statesman and veteran politician,

1-19     Bob Bullock was sworn in as the 38th Lieutenant Governor

1-20     and President of the Texas Senate on January 15, 1991; he

1-21     began his second four-year term as Lieutenant Governor on

1-22     January 17, 1995; and

1-23           WHEREAS, A graduate of Baylor Law School, Governor Bullock

 2-1     began his exceptional career as a member of the Texas House of

 2-2     Representatives in 1957; he served as Assistant Attorney General

 2-3     in 1967 and 1968 and as Secretary of State in 1971 and 1972; he

 2-4     was the Texas Comptroller of Public Accounts from 1975 to 1990;

 2-5     and

 2-6           WHEREAS, In tribute to his hard work and his countless

 2-7     achievements, Governor Bullock has received numerous awards

 2-8     and honors; in 1996, he was awarded the Santa Rita Award by

 2-9     The University of Texas System Board of Regents and the

2-10     Distinguished Public Servant Award by Texas Tech University

2-11     Center for Public Service; and

2-12           WHEREAS, The Lieutenant Governor was awarded the Price Daniel

2-13     Distinguished Public Service Award for 1995 by Baylor University

2-14     and was honored by Texas A&M International University at Laredo

2-15     with the naming of the Bob Bullock Hall; also named in his honor

2-16     was the Bob Bullock Center for Business and Computer Science and

2-17     the Bob Bullock Endowed Scholarship at Blinn College; he was

2-18     granted an Honorary Doctor of Humanities in Medicine by

2-19     Baylor College of Medicine in 1992; and

2-20           WHEREAS, Governor Bullock has earned the praise and gratitude

2-21     of the Texas Democratic Women, who named him Humanitarian of the

2-22     Year in 1995; he was the recipient of the Texas Maverick Award

2-23     in 1995 from the Board of Directors of the Corporate Fund for

2-24     Children, was selected as Texan of the Year in 1995 by the Texas

2-25     Legislative Conference, and received the Outstanding Services to

 3-1     Libraries Award in 1994 from the Texas Library Association; he

 3-2     was named Legislator of the Year by the Houston Police Patrolman's

 3-3     Union; and

 3-4           WHEREAS, A uniquely talented individual who works tirelessly

 3-5     on behalf of his state, Lieutenant Governor Bob Bullock has

 3-6     served on a multitude of public service boards and commissions: 

 3-7     he has served as Chair of the Legislative Budget Board and the

 3-8     Legislative Reference Library Board; he has also served as a

 3-9     member of the Criminal Justice Policy Council, the Child Care

3-10     Development Board, the Foundation School Fund Budget Committee,

3-11     the Legislative Redistricting Board, and the State Preservation

3-12     Board; he is on the Advisory Board of Save Texas Cemeteries and

3-13     Southwest Texas University's Public Service Academy; and
